The very first sentence here— "A sexual fetish (or, more properly, a paraphilia)"— is wrong. A paraphilia is a fetish considered as a mental disorder. "Paraphilia" is at best a small subset of fetish taken too far or gone wrong, and at worst a slander on kinky people; it's certainly not a "more proper" synonym for fetish.
